Ranunculus aquatilis, commonly known as water crowfoot, is a member of the Ranunculaceae family. It is native to temperate regions and typically found in slow-moving or still water bodies such as ponds, ditches, and streams. This hydrosubshrub has delicate, white flowers and finely divided leaves that float on the water surface. It undergoes a dormancy period during the colder months.

Soil
Ranunculus aquatilis prefers loamy soil that is consistently wet or waterlogged. The soil should be nutrient-rich and have good drainage to prevent stagnation. It is important to maintain the water level to keep the plant submerged or partially submerged.
Fertilizer
Use a balanced fertilizer with an N-P-K ratio of 10-10-10. Fertilize the plant during the growing season to support its nutrient needs. Avoid over-fertilizing, as this can lead to nutrient imbalances and water quality issues.
Repotting
Repotting is generally not required for aquatic plants like Ranunculus aquatilis. However, if necessary, repot during the growing season. Carefully transfer the plant to a new container with fresh loamy soil and ensure it is adequately submerged in water.
Propagation
Ranunculus aquatilis can be propagated through division or by planting seeds. The best time to propagate is during the growing season. For division, carefully separate the plant into smaller sections and replant them in suitable aquatic conditions.
Pruning
Pruning is not typically required for Ranunculus aquatilis. However, you can remove any dead or decaying leaves to maintain the plant's health and appearance. Regularly check for any signs of disease or pests.
Toxicity
Ranunculus aquatilis is toxic to pets and humans if ingested. All parts of the plant contain toxic compounds that can cause irritation and gastrointestinal issues. Handle the plant with care and keep it out of reach of children and pets.
